Get to Know Your Audience

Starting a YouTube channel with the goal of having a strong community requires you to understand who you’re speaking to. Take some time to figure out what kind of people are likely to be interested in the content you’re creating. Knowing the age range, gender, and interests of your target audience can help you create content that is more tailored to them and resonates better.

Be Authentic

When creating content, make sure it is genuinely yours and not a copy of someone else’s. Be authentic and stay true to yourself. If your audience can tell that you’re passionate about the content you’re creating, they’ll be more likely to stick around and become a part of your community.

Engage With Your Audience

Your YouTube channel is more than just a place to upload videos. It’s also a great way to engage with your audience. Whether it’s through comments, emails, or social media, make sure you’re taking the time to interact with your viewers and respond to their questions and feedback. This will help to create a sense of community and foster relationships.

Create Quality Content

Content is king when it comes to YouTube. Make sure you’re creating content that is high-quality and engaging. This can be done by having a good script, well-edited videos, and interesting visuals. If you’re creating content that is interesting and entertaining, your audience will be more likely to come back for more.

Be Consistent

Consistency is key when it comes to building a strong YouTube community. Make sure you’re uploading content regularly and on a schedule. This will create a sense of anticipation and excitement among your viewers and help them to stay engaged and interested.

Collaborate With Other Creators

Collaborating with other YouTube creators is a great way to reach a wider audience and build a stronger community. When you collaborate with other creators, it can help to boost your reach and visibility and introduce you to new viewers. It’s also a great way to make friends and create content with other creators who share similar interests and values.

Promote Your Channel

The last tip for building a strong YouTube community is to promote your channel. Use social media, word of mouth, and other forms of promotion to help spread the word about your channel. This can help to increase your reach and introduce you to new viewers who could become part of your community.
